2025-01-28 02:38:23

《python实现
pdf转word》
在日常办公与文档处理中,将
pdf转换为word文档常常是一项需求。python提供了有效的解决方案。
python中有一些强大的库可用于此任务,例如`pdf2docx`。首先,需要安装这个库,通过`pip install pdf2docx`命令即可。使用时,仅需简单的几行代码。先导入库`from pdf2docx import converter`,然后指定pdf文件路径和要生成的word文件路径,创建`converter`对象,调用`convert`方法进行转换,最后关闭对象以释放资源。
借助python的这种能力,能够批量、高效地处理pdf到word的转换工作,无论是处理少量文件还是大量文件的自动化转换,都能轻松应对,大大提高了文档处理的效率。
python如何把pdf转成excel

《python将pdf转成excel》
在python中,可以借助第三方库来实现pdf到excel的转换。例如,使用`tabula - py`库。
首先,需要安装`tabula - py`,通过`pip install tabula - py`命令即可完成安装。
以下是简单的转换示例代码:
```python
import tabula
# 读取pdf文件
dfs = tabula.read_pdf('input.pdf', pages='all')
# 将读取到的数据转换为excel并保存
for i, df in enumerate(dfs):
df.to_excel(f'output_{i + 1}.xlsx')
```
这段代码中,`read_pdf`函数用于读取pdf文件中的表格数据,`pages='all'`表示读取所有页面的表格。然后将读取到的数据帧逐个保存为excel文件,从而完成从pdf到excel的转换任务。不过,转换的效果取决于pdf文件中表格的规范性等因素。
python将pdf转成图片

## 《python实现pdf转图片》
在很多场景下,我们需要将pdf文件转换为图片。python提供了便捷的方法来达成这个目标。
首先,我们可以使用`pypdf2`库来读取pdf文件,然后借助`pillow`库(`pil`的派生库)将pdf的每一页转换为图片。安装这两个库后,读取pdf文件,遍历其每一页。对于每一页,通过`pillow`创建一个图像对象,将该页的内容绘制到图像上,最后保存为常见的图片格式(如png或jpeg)。
这样的转换功能在文档处理、图像存档等方面非常有用。例如,将包含重要图表的pdf转化为图片以便于在网页中展示。通过python的简单代码,就能高效地实现pdf到图片的转换,满足各种实际需求。

《python实现pdf转换》
在很多场景下,我们需要进行文件格式的转换,python提供了便捷的方式来转换为pdf。
借助第三方库,如reportlab,可以轻松创建pdf文件。如果是将其他格式转换为pdf,例如将html转换为pdf,可使用pdfkit库。首先需要安装这些库,然后通过简单的代码操作。比如使用pdfkit时,指定html文件路径,调用相应的转换函数就能得到pdf文件。python的这些功能在文档处理、数据报告生成等领域大有用处,它以简洁的代码实现复杂的转换任务,提高工作效率,无论是对于开发者还是日常办公需要处理文件转换的人员来说,都是非常实用的工具。